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Whitton (London) to Eccleston Park start from as little as £43.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Whitton (London) to Eccleston Park start from £82.80 one way, or £118.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Whitton (London) to Eccleston Park are available for £126.60 one way, or £253.00 return

Everything you need to know about Whitton (London) Station

Discover The Charm of Whitton (London) Train Station

Nestled in the suburban tranquility of the London Borough of Richmond upon Thames, Whitton (London) train station is a cozy transit point that acts as a gateway to the bustling energy of central London and beyond. Ideal for commuters and casual travelers alike, the station is situated on the Hounslow Loop Line, providing convenient access to numerous destinations.

Modern Facilities at Whitton (London) Train Station

Whitton (London) station is designed to cater to a diverse range of passengers. It provides essential facilities including ticket machines, with accessible options available for those travelling with a Disabled Persons Railcard. The ticket office is operational from early morning until late on weekdays and slightly adjusted hours over the weekend, ensuring passengers can purchase or collect tickets at their convenience. For those who prefer a cashless experience, smartcard validators are available to streamline your journey.

Accessibility is a notable feature at Whitton (London). The station proudly offers step-free access to all platforms, making travel seamless for individuals with mobility challenges. Accessible toilets are available adjacent to the ticket office, however, general seating areas and waiting rooms are not present at the station. Although staff help isn't available, customer help points and assistance from the train guard are accessible for travelers requiring additional support.

Your Journey Beyond Whitton Station

For those planning onward travel from Whitton, the station is well-connected with various transport modes. Bus services facilitate easy transit to local destinations such as Hounslow, Twickenham, and Feltham, with stops conveniently located on High Street. While there are no dedicated cycle hire facilities, the station does offer ample bicycle storage with 32 spaces right at the booking hall entrance.

If you're keen on exploring more, the station serves as a great starting point to travel to popular destinations such as London Waterloo, Vauxhall, and the charming Richmond. Everything you need to know about Eccleston Park Station

A Brief Introduction to Eccleston Park Train Station

Nestled in the Metropolitan Borough of St Helens, Eccleston Park train station might not boast the grandeur of larger city stations, but it's a gem worth discovering. Whether you're a local resident or a traveler passing through, the station’s modest charm is complemented by its functional facilities and accessibility. It's a key stopping point on the Northern Line, bringing you closer to a variety of exciting destinations across the UK.

Facilities and Amenities at Eccleston Park Station

Eccleston Park station offers an array of facilities designed to make your journey smooth and enjoyable. The ticket office is available from early morning to late evening on weekdays, ensuring travelers can purchase or collect their tickets conveniently. Ticket machines are available on-site along with accessible machines. The lack of a waiting room might seem a downside, but there are seating areas to rest while waiting for your train.

If you're wondering about the help and support services, rest assured the station provides essential information points and customer help stations. However, facilities such as public toilets, baby changing areas, and refreshment services are absent. For those carrying bicycles, 4 storage spaces are available on platform 1 with CCTV in operation for added security.

Transport Links and Accessibility

The station’s location offers pleasant transport links, despite its quieter nature. A rail replacement service is available for those needing alternative travel options, with pickup and drop-offs designated at bus stops along Portico Lane. Although taxi services aren't directly positioned at the station, information is available through Northern Railway’s Cab4You service to assist with your onward journey.

The station's accessibility ranks as a category B. This means partial step-free access is available, with ramps required for certain areas. Passengers should note that assistance for boarding is generously available through station staff or conductors, facilitating a seamless transition onto the train even if pre-booking isn’t a possibility.
